How We May Use and Share Your Health Information

Your PHI may be used or disclosed for the following purposes:

  • Treatment: To provide, coordinate, or manage your chiropractic, physical therapy, or related healthcare services.
  • Payment: To bill, verify insurance, or collect payment for services rendered.
  • Healthcare Operations: For administrative functions such as quality assessment, staff training, licensing, and general practice management.

We may also disclose your health information when required by law, including situations involving public health reporting, legal proceedings, regulatory investigations, and law enforcement requests.

Your Privacy Rights

You have several rights regarding your Protected Health Information, including:

  • Right to Access: You may request to review or obtain copies of your health records.
  • Right to Amend: You may request corrections if you believe your records are inaccurate or incomplete.
  • Right to an Accounting: You may request a list of certain disclosures made by our practice.
  • Right to Request Restrictions: You may ask us to limit how your PHI is used or disclosed, though some requests may not be possible to accommodate.
  • Right to Confidential Communications: You may request that we contact you at specific phone numbers, addresses, or through alternate communication methods.
  • Right to a Copy of This Policy: You may request a printed or electronic copy of this HIPAA Privacy Policy at any time.

All requests to exercise these rights must be submitted in writing.
